Try to prevent spillages, and if any spills occur, dry the area with a cloth as soon as you can. Oiled wood not only has a richer, more natural patina, but the oil also helps to seal the surface, making it more durable and protected.

Web the most effective maintenance for wood worktops in kitchens is to keep the wood as dry as possible. Try to prevent spillages, and if any spills occur, dry the area with a cloth as soon as you can. For this diy guide we look at how to treat wooden worktops.
